Reading 100 books in a year

One of the first goals I am trying to complete is to read 100 books from this August to next. One day I hope to try to read a book a day for a year, but I think trying to read 100 books in a year is a good warm up challenge. I have already read two. The first was One Day by David Nicolls. One Day follows the lives of two friends Emma and Dexter on July 15th of every year for about 20 years. It was an amusing novel, although as it got towards the end I would have to reread pages to figure out if some of his sentences were symbolic or real. The second was Not Afraid of Life Bristol Palins memoir. I read it in about a day, and honestly enjoyed it. Reading her memoir brought some perspective into the other side of the story, a story I had not really researched much. All in all I would recommend both.
